Tinubu to Catholic Bishops in Rome; Let’s harness our diversity for national prosperity

President Bola Ahmed Tinubu has called on Nigerians to turn the nation’s religious and cultural diversity into a source of strength and prosperity, rather than division and conflict.

Speaking in Rome on Sunday during a meeting with members of the Catholic Bishops’ Conference of Nigeria, President Tinubu emphasised the importance of unity, inclusion, and leadership committed to the common good.

According to a statement issued by his Special Adviser on Information and Strategy Bayo Onanuga, the President said “if we use our diversity not for adversity but for prosperity, the country’s hope is stability and progress”.

The President, who led Nigeria’s official delegation to the installation Mass of Pope Leo XIV, described the moment as historic, saying it was a privilege to be President at a time when a new Pontiff was being inaugurated.

The Nigerian bishops were part of the presidential delegation that attended Sunday’s Mass at St. Peter’s Basilica.

Their presence, President Tinubu noted, reflected the importance of faith and interreligious harmony in national life.

The President also used the opportunity to urge leaders across all levels of government to prioritize the welfare of the people and focus on building a stable and prosperous nation.

Archbishop Lucius Ugorji, Archbishop of Owerri and President of the Catholic Bishops’ Conference of Nigeria, expressed appreciation to President Tinubu for facilitating their visit to Rome — both for the burial of the late Pope Francis and the installation of his successor.

“You are always there for us. Now that you have come to the Vatican, whenever we have our conference in Nigeria, we will also invite you, and we look forward to interfacing with you just as you were able to do with the Holy Father”, Archbishop Ugorji said.

Other leading clerics present at the meeting included Archbishop Ignatius Kaigama of Abuja, Archbishop Alfred Martins of Lagos, and Bishop Matthew Hassan Kukah of the Sokoto Diocese.
